How to connect Discourse and Contacts+

Create a New Scenario to Connect Discourse and Contacts+

In the workspace, click the “Create New Scenario” button.

Add the First Step

Add the first node – a trigger that will initiate the scenario when it receives the required event. Triggers can be scheduled, called by a Discourse, triggered by another scenario, or executed manually (for testing purposes). In most cases, Discourse or Contacts+ will be your first step. To do this, click "Choose an app," find Discourse or Contacts+, and select the appropriate trigger to start the scenario.

Save and Activate the Scenario

After configuring Discourse, Contacts+, and any additional nodes, don’t forget to save the scenario and click "Deploy." Activating the scenario ensures it will run automatically whenever the trigger node receives input or a condition is met. By default, all newly created scenarios are deactivated.

Test the Scenario

Run the scenario by clicking “Run once” and triggering an event to check if the Discourse and Contacts+ integration works as expected. Depending on your setup, data should flow between Discourse and Contacts+ (or vice versa). Easily troubleshoot the scenario by reviewing the execution history to identify and fix any issues.

Most powerful ways to connect Discourse and Contacts+

Discourse + Contacts+ + Google Sheets: When a new topic is created in Discourse, the user's information is retrieved from Discourse and used to create a new contact in Contacts+. The new contact's details are then added as a new row to a Google Sheet for marketing analysis.

Contacts+ + Discourse + Mailchimp: When a contact is updated in Contacts+, the automation checks if the contact has created a new topic in Discourse. If they have, the contact is added as a new subscriber to a Mailchimp campaign.

Are there any limitations to the Discourse and Contacts+ integration on Latenode?

While the integration is powerful, there are certain limitations to be aware of:

  • Historical data migration requires custom scripting.
  • Complex conditional logic might require JavaScript blocks.
  • Rate limits on Discourse and Contacts+ APIs apply.
